Output d28fbbd86d943f14d09e127040cfa3c134d88d5dddc7c20666d4b03fd22f3c8c:0

value
892400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3abdc655665c9c874a4ca1e08c27ec0fceddde1 OP_EQUAL
address
3KXda4FTVwJhBu9b86nEzczwyP78WRLtCn
transaction
d28fbbd86d943f14d09e127040cfa3c134d88d5dddc7c20666d4b03fd22f3c8c
spent
true